Professor Alison Park is Director of Research, and joined ESRC in January 2019.

Prior to joining ESRC she was the Director of CLOSER (Cohort and Longitudinal Studies Enhancement Resources), a significant ESRC-funded collaboration based at UCL Institute of Education. CLOSER brings together eight leading UK longitudinal studies, the British Library and the UK Data Service to maximise the use, value and impact of longitudinal studies. It does this by stimulating longitudinal research, developing and sharing resources, and providing training.

Prior to joining UCL, Alison led a research team at NatCen Social Research which carried out a range of government and academic studies, both qualitative and quantitative, including Understanding Society, the British Social Attitudes Survey and the UK arm of the European Social Survey.

Alison was awarded a CBE for services to social sciences in the 2018 New Year Honours, and is a Fellow of the Academy of the Social Sciences.
